The allylic substitution of racemic 5-vinyloxazolidinones with phthalimide
and a chiral palladium catalyst afforded optically enriched regioisomeric p
roducts. Optimal divergence was found by employing chiral DIOP ligands in t
oluene. These results demonstrate the influence of chiral ligand/chiral sub
strate matching on the regloselectivity in a novel resolution strategy.
